I am trying to move my Virtual machine from my hardrive to an external Samsung T5 SSD. I am running Linux Mint 19.1 OS.
When I go into settings , then Media manager, then choose move, I don't see my external hardrive as a choice to move to. I enabled usb and added the filter but it says it won't work unless I install the "Guest editions".I am assuming the original installation from the software center didn't include the guest editions. When I go to website it says guest editions are only good for version 6.0.Tried to update but I get the error that installed package conflicts. My Virtual machine is all set up and working correctly. Is there a simple way to get this moved and update to 6.0 without losing my machine? I looked in the Forums but I am totally confused as to how I go about this step by step.

My Virtual Box version is 5.2.18 installed from Linux Mint Software center.

  1. Uninstalling the forked VirtualBox and installing the official one will not affect your VMs. Same like if you uninstall OpenOffice and install LibreOffice, your spreadsheets are going to be just fine.
  2. Having a need for the ExtPack and mentioning it when moving a VM, have absolutely nothing to do with each other, completely irrelevant.
  3. You do NOT use the Media Manager to move a VM, you use the MediaManager to move a VDI, that's a "virtual hard drive". To move a VM, you can simply right-click on the VM in VirtualBox Manager and select "Move...".

You vms are listed on the left side of the display, underneath Tools. Since you only have one, Windows 10 New, right-click on it. You will get a dropdown list, which includes the Move option. When you select Move, you get a window to select the target (ie the volume and folder you want to move it to). Select the correct target. Wait while it is copied to the new location.

yanni wrote:Why doesn't it let me see that drive? Is there a setting somewhere that needs to be enabled to see a usb drive?
Those are both Ubuntu questions. Typically external hard drives do not show at the top level, you need to find exactly where your external media is mounted.

Try "/media/john/<YourDevice>"...

I had to actually type in .../media/john/Samsung T5 ...into the directory bar, select "choose" and then it started to move my VM there. It cleared up some space on my main hardrive as I was hoping.
I tested it to see if it would start up and sure enough it started up from the external drive . It even saved the snapshot there too! I just assumed it would find it in the GUI tree but now I know I have to actually type in the location. Thanks for your help!!!

FYI...
On the USB question
I had to add myself to the "vboxusers", enable USB3 support, and add a filter, restart and the VM sees all my usb devices including my Garmin and Samsung external drive!
